    Added to NRHP. April 23, 2013. The Downtown Montevallo Historic District in Montevallo, Alabama is a historic district which was listed on the National Register of Historic Places in 2013. [1] It included 30 contributing buildings and four non-contributing buildings. [2] It includes 555-925 Main, 710-745 Middle & 608 Valley Sts. in Montevallo.

    Wilson Fallin. Wilson Fallin Jr. (born c. 1942) is an American historian and professor emeritus at the University of Montevallo in Montevallo, Alabama. [1] He specializes in African American history and the history of Alabama. Fallin met Martin Luther King Jr., where King had spoken at Fallin's Baptist church in Bessemer, Alabama.

    Montevallo is a city in Shelby County, Alabama, United States. A college town, it is the home of the University of Montevallo , a public liberal arts university with approximately 3,000 students. As of the 2020 census, the population of the city of Montevallo is 7,229.

    Website. www .montevallo .edu. The University of Montevallo is a public university in Montevallo, Alabama. Founded on October 12, 1896, the university is Alabama's only public liberal arts college and a member of the Council of Public Liberal Arts Colleges. The University of Montevallo Historic District was established on campus in 1979.

    McKibbon House is a historic mansion in Montevallo, Alabama, U.S.. History. The house was built for Robert Fulton McKibbon in 1900, and designed in the Queen Anne architectural style. It served as a meeting place for the Montevallo Presbyterian Church, as Fulton was a staunch Presbyterian.
